Original abstract
Modern powertrains are required to have high reliability and power, low consumption, emissions and vibration level. A starting point of a new powertrain development process should be a cranktrain. The vibratory and acoustic behavior of the cranktrain is a highly complex one that greatly effects global engine noise emissions. At the present time it is necessary to use CAE methods to reach all requirements on modern powertrains. The paper deals with the cranktrain virtual development of a new series of diesel engines and mainly with vibration and fatigue analyses of cranktrain major parts.
